£20,000 granted for Leanchoil feasibility study

Forres Community Council has been awarded £20,000 to carry out a feasibility study of proposed uses for the recently closed Leanchoil Hospital. The community council received the funding from the Berry Burn Community Fund, which disperses charitable funds generated by the Berry Burn Wind Farm. Chip shop reopens a year after fire ravages building

A popular chip shop that was closed by a fire 12 months ago, has re-opened to the public.

The Forres Fish Bar on Fleurs Place suffered a devastating fire on 30 March last year.

Kimberly Welsh, who runs the fish bar with her partner John Morrison, said she was please to be opening today after months of work bringing the fish bar back to life.

Kimberley says the old favourites will still be there, but they will try a few new things on the menu, and she said burgers and pies would now come from local butchers.

The fish bar opened at noon today, 25 March.
